An ore is a mineral deposit that contains a metal that can be extracted using existing technological methods. Iron can be extracted from two types of iron ores: Magnetite and hematite. Magnetite is composed of iron in the form of Fe 3 O 4. Hematite is a mineral that contains iron in the form of Fe 2 O 3.(1)Single magnet-red iron ore. The iron minerals in the ore include magnetite and hematite or siderite, which are mostly fine-grained; the gangue is mainly quartz, and some contain more iron silicate. The proportion of magnets in the ore varies, gradually increasing from the surface of the deposit to the deep.

The ore containing 37 % Fe with hematite and quartzite phases is hydrogen reduced, followed by grinding and magnetic separation. The scoping experiments yielded 96 % metallization at 600 °C, and coarser particles yielded better separation with a maximum magnetization of 134 emu/g for the particle size of 3.34 × 2.4 mm.RF and SRM processes were used to separate low-grad iron ore after pre-concentration. • After magnetization roasting, most hematite in the ore was reduced to magnetite. • Iron minerals were separated efficiently by SRM process from low-grad iron ore. • A higher Fe grade and Fe recovery of concentrate was obtained by SRM than RF.

As for the firing of hematite iron ores, more heat is required to be supplied from external sources due to the absence of the following exothermic reaction of oxidation of magnetite. 4FeO + O2 = 2Fe2O3. The energy consumption needed for the pellet production from hematite ore fines is greater than that needed for pelletizing the magnetite ore ...Hematite Separation Process Iron Ore Mining Process Lead Processing Plant Product Principle. A process for upgrading low-grade magnetite-containing iron ore with minimum fine grinding. The dry ore is first comminuted to between about three-fourths inch and 10 mesh particle size and magnetically separated. The dry tailing is discarded and the concentrate is ground to between about 20 and 100 mesh and again subjected to dry magnetic separation.The iron ore processing and production process mainly includes three processes: crushing, grinding and beneficiation.
